Indicter is a word that refers to someone or something that reveals or exposes a wrongdoing or crime. However, there are several synonyms that can be used in place of indicters, such as accusers, informers, whistleblowers, whistleblowers, or denunciators. Each of these words describes someone who brings attention to illegal activities, often with the goal of exposing them to the public or legal authorities. Whether someone is a whistleblower, an accuser, or an informer, they all serve to expose injustice and uphold justice. It is important to recognize the role that these individuals play in holding wrongdoers accountable.
